Action Foundation are looking for volunteers to support pupils from low-income backgrounds in English or maths. Education in this country isn’t fair. If you are from a poorer socio-economic background, you’re less likely to pass your SATs or GCSEs, limiting future opportunities.

By volunteering for just one hour a week, you will support children to build their confidence and help ensure they leave school with the grades needed to build a bright future, as well as developing your own skills.
